The Woodgate Nursery Garden Show is a great opportunity to get inspiration for your garden.

Do you want to achieve a lush lawn, a beautifully designed garden or even weave your own Willow fence? Visitors can pick up tips, advice and inspiration on these topics and lots more from our garden designers, demonstrators and nursery staff.

This year’s event, from 10am to 5pm on 17th and 18th May 2014, has plenty of fun for the family including a bouncy castle, birds of prey from The Seal and Bird Rescue Trust, Nursery Treasure Trail and free seeds for budding young gardeners

Cast your vote for the best garden in show, as five local designers battle it out to take home the trophy, and by voting you will automatically be entered into a free prize draw to win £75 worth of gardening vouchers. There are 2 new garden designers hoping to win the this years competition and both are in with a good chance having previously entered show gardens at the Sandringham Flower Show & Royal Norfolk Show. Woodgate Nursery are hoping to win for a third year in a row and are keeping their design a closely guarded secret !

There will be demonstrations from Woodgate Forge, Drew Charlton Willow Fencing, Rutland Willow weaving, Norfolk Farm Shepherds Huts and Norfolk craft companies will be selling handmade gifts. Enter the Levington prize raffle to be in with a chance to win a wheelbarrow full of Levington gardening supplies worth over £150. Entry is just £1 with all the proceeds will be donated to the Air Ambulance.

The Nurseries tearoom, Purdy’s, will be serving a delicious range of homemade cakes, light lunches, ice cream, teas and coffees throughout the weekend.

Last year’s event was a resounding success, with more than 3,000 people visiting, raising £648 for the charity.

Entry is free, but donations to The East Anglian Air Ambulance are welcome. See www.woodgatenursery.co.uk for more details.
